1. Go Fish

Go Fish Card Game

Go Fish is a classic card game that is easy to learn and fun to play. The objective of the game is to collect sets of four cards of the same rank. To start the game, each player is dealt five cards. The remaining cards are placed in a pile, face down, in the center of the table. The player to the left of the dealer goes first and asks another player if they have a certain rank of card. If the player has the card, they must give it to the player who asked for it. If they don't have the card, they say "Go Fish" and the player who asked for the card must draw one from the pile. The game continues until all the sets of four cards have been collected.

2. Rummy

Rummy Card Game

Rummy is a popular card game that is played all over the world. The objective of the game is to form sets or runs of cards. To start the game, each player is dealt seven cards. The remaining cards are placed in a pile, face down, in the center of the table. The player to the left of the dealer goes first and can either draw a card from the pile or take the top card from the discard pile. The player can then form sets or runs of cards and discard one card at the end of their turn. The game continues until one player has formed all their cards into sets or runs.

3. Hearts

Hearts Card Game

Hearts is a trick-taking card game that is played with four players. The objective of the game is to avoid taking certain cards, such as the Queen of Spades and the Hearts suit. To start the game, each player is dealt 13 cards. The player with the Two of Clubs goes first and must lead with that card. The other players must follow suit if possible. The player who wins the trick leads the next round. The game continues until all the cards have been played and the player with the fewest points wins.

4. War

War Card Game

War is a simple card game that is perfect for children. The objective of the game is to win all the cards. To start the game, the deck of cards is divided evenly among the players. Each player places their cards face down in a pile in front of them. The players then turn over the top card of their pile at the same time. The player with the highest card wins both cards and adds them to their pile. The game continues until one player has won all the cards.

6. Old Maid

Old Maid Card Game

Old Maid is a card game that is played with two to eight players. The objective of the game is to avoid being left with the "Old Maid" card. To start the game, the deck of cards is divided evenly among the players. Each player then removes all the pairs from their hand and places them face down in front of them. The player to the left of the dealer then offers their hand face down to the player on their left, who takes a card. If the card matches one of the pairs in their hand, they discard the pair. The game continues until all the pairs have been discarded except for the "Old Maid" card.
